Strawberry Fluff Salad Recipe
Introduction
Strawberry Fluff Salad is a nostalgic, creamy dessert salad bursting with fresh strawberries, pineapple, and mini marshmallows. Light, sweet, and perfect for gatherings or a simple treat, it’s an easy recipe to brighten any meal.

Ingredients
- 3 ounces (1 box) strawberry Jell-O mix
- 1 cup hot water
- ½ cup cold water
- 3.4 ounces (1 box) instant vanilla pudding
- 8 ounces (1 tub) whipped topping, such as Cool Whip
- 10 ounces (1 bag) mini marshmallows
- 24 ounces fresh strawberries, hulled, halved, and sliced
- 20 ounces crushed pineapple, drained
Instructions
- Step 1: In a large mixing bowl, dissolve the strawberry Jell-O mix in 1 cup of hot water, stirring until fully dissolved.
- Step 2: Mix in ½ cup cold water, then refrigerate for about 30 minutes or until the mixture is slightly thickened.
- Step 3: Stir in the instant vanilla pudding mix until fully combined, then chill for an additional 30 minutes.
- Step 4: Gently fold in the whipped topping until evenly combined throughout the mixture.
- Step 5: Fold in the sliced fresh strawberries, drained crushed pineapple, and mini marshmallows until evenly distributed.
- Step 6: Refrigerate the salad for at least 2 hours to allow the flavors to meld and the mixture to set properly.
- Step 7: Spoon the finished Strawberry Fluff Salad into individual bowls or onto a serving platter and serve chilled.
Tips & Variations
- For extra texture, add chopped nuts such as pecans or walnuts.
- Use frozen strawberries, thawed and drained, if fresh berries aren’t available.
- Swap crushed pineapple for mandarin oranges for a citrus twist.
- To make it lighter, reduce the amount of whipped topping or use a low-fat version.
Storage
Store Strawberry Fluff Salad covered in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. If the salad separates slightly, gently stir before serving. It’s best eaten chilled and is not recommended for freezing.

FAQs
Can I use a different flavor of Jell-O?
Yes, you can substitute strawberry Jell-O with raspberry or cherry for a similar berry flavor, but avoid flavors that might clash with the fruit ingredients.
Can I prepare this salad in advance?
Absolutely. Prepare the salad up to a day ahead and refrigerate. The flavors often improve after resting, making it a great make-ahead option.

Notes
- For best texture, ensure the gelatin is not fully set before adding pudding and whipped topping to maintain fluffiness.
- Use fresh, ripe strawberries for optimal flavor and sweetness.
- Drain the crushed pineapple thoroughly to avoid excess moisture in the salad.
- Can be prepared a day ahead and refrigerated to enhance flavors.
- Mix gently to keep the whipped topping airy and prevent the fruit from breaking down.
